    Viewing attachments

    Anyone who has problems clicking and viewing the (attachment xx) links can try this

    Windows XP

    Step 1
    In your browser options clear "cache" and "cookies"

    Step 2
    Close all browsers

    Step 3
    Click the windows start button- click run or find the "search box"

    Step 4

    Type cmd.exe enter

    A new black dos box will pop open with a flashing prompt

    Step 5

    Type ipconfig /flushdns enter

    A few lines will flash by and it will eventually say "successfully flushed DNS"

    Windows 7


    Step 1 above
    Step 2 above

    then....

    1. Click the start button and navigate to the command prompt (Start > All Programs > Accessories > Command Prompt)
    2. Make sure that you right click on the command prompt application and choose "Run as Administrator"
    3. Type in the command "ipconfig /flushdns"



    Then close all open windows and open your browser
